Pre- and post-production — Emissions (CO2eq) in Luxembourg
Luxembourg: Pre- and post-production — Emissions (CO2eq) was 726.31 kt in 2023. ▼ Falling
Pre- and post-production — Emissions (CO2eq) in Luxembourg, 2000–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Luxembourg recorded 726.31 kt for pre- and post-production — emissions (co2eq) in 2023. That is the lowest value across all 24 years on record.
Compared with earlier readings it is down 0.7% on the previous year and down 26.6% over ten years.
Over the whole period, pre- and post-production — emissions (co2eq) in Luxembourg peaked at 1,086 kt in 2005 and was at its lowest, 726.31 kt, in 2023.
That places Luxembourg 147th out of 221 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ently falling across the 24 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
